If you think that constipation is just genetic or natural, know that there may be diseases or medications behind it.
Constipation is an inconvenience that is often seen as natural in the lives of some women. We already know the main causes of this evil very well.
They are a bad diet, a sedentary lifestyle and a high level of stress. Consequently, doing physical exercise, eating well and staying calm can help keep constipation away.
But in some cases, these habit changes are not enough. This happens if what is causing constipation is other illnesses.
Often, it can also be a medication that the woman is currently taking. We have listed some of them for you, in case you are suffering from this problem and are unable to change your reality.
See now 8 little-known reasons for constipation:
Hemorrhoid

Yes, hemorrhoids can cause constipation. Due to the strong pain in the anal region, the person tends to become more tense. This tension can interfere with the functioning of bowel movements, causing constipation. Medical monitoring is necessary to resolve this problem.
Wrong use of supplements

Using supplements without medical advice can lead to a series of health problems. Constipation is one of them. The excess calcium and iron present in this product ends up harming the functioning of the intestine. There is a certain amount that each person should take. Therefore, medical consultation before use is essential.
Diabetes

Diabetes is the disease that makes it difficult for the body to absorb glucose, and it can also cause damage to the body’s nerves. Including nerves in the intestine, which prevent its correct movement. Therefore, to solve the problem of constipation, it is necessary to control diabetes.
Pregnancy

Due to the various hormonal movements in a pregnant woman’s body, which change a lot during the nine months, the intestine may end up experiencing problems during this period. This gets even worse in the last trimester of pregnancy. To avoid this, it is good for pregnant women to maintain a good diet and practice light physical exercise.
Irritable bowel syndrome

Irritable Bowel Syndrome is a disease that alters bowel movements, causing severe pain and cramps. This disorder can end up leading to constipation, where the person is unable to evacuate. Medical help is needed.

Antidepressant

Medication to combat depression often causes constipation. The most accepted explanation is that this medicine affects the transmission of nerves for the intestine to function. If the antidepressant makes you constipated, talk to your doctor about changing the medication.
Analgesics

Painkillers are common for those who are recovering from an illness or are experiencing severe pain and need the medicine. In some cases, opioid painkillers are prescribed, which work almost like morphine. This medicine can lead to constipation. It may be the case that the doctor recommends a laxative to take along with the medicine.
